Klinger[edit]

I deleted a sentence that said Klinger's statement in the fifth season that the "Klinger Collection" took him three years to put together implied that he'd been cross-dressing before he entered the army. Like most of the rest of this article, that sentence didn't have any source listed. The "implication" is simply opinion unless there's a source given. Since it would have been totally against Klinger's story for him to have been cross-dressing before he was drafted and since the "three years" comment came after the show had been on the air for five years, it's far more likely to have been a goof in the script. But whatever the explanation should be based on a source. Since this is ultimately totally trivial and added nothing to the article, and since it was unsourced, I took the liberty of just deleting it.
